A Linear Complementarity Problem with a P-Matrix

SIAM Review, 2004
Summary: We present an application of a linear complementarity problem where \(M\) is a P-matrix but, in general, is neither an H-matrix nor a positive definite matrix. The P matrix methods for the quark model

Nuclear Physics A, 1987
Abstract Physical foundations of the P-matrix approach, connecting P-matrix poles to multiquark states, are explored. The QCB interaction is constructed explicitly for ππ, πN, πK, KN and NN systems. Deuteron and tritium characteristics are calculated.

Causal P-matrix description of leaky SAW devices

2016 IEEE International Ultrasonics Symposium (IUS), 2016
In this work a causal P-matrix method for leaky SAW(LSAW) devices and the determination of the thereto needed COM-parameters slowness s and reflection r are presented. As a consequence of causality s and r in general are complex. The imaginary parts of reflection and slowness are interpreted as the exchange of energy between SAW and BAW.

On matrices whose exponential is a P-matrix

Communications in Optimization Theory
Summary: A matrix is called a P-matrix if all its principal minors are positive. P-matrices have found important applications in functional analysis, mathematical programming, and dynamical systems theory. We introduce a new class of real matrices denoted \(\mathbb{E}^{\mathbb{P}}\).
